Ingredients
Here’s what you need to make this delicious One Pot Creamy Spinach Tomato Tortellini:
For the Tortellini
- 12 ounces fresh cheese-filled tortellini
- 1 tablespoon olive oil
- 3 cloves garlic (minced)
- 1 medium onion (diced)
- 1 can (14.5 ounces) crushed or diced tomatoes
For the Sauce
- 1 cup heavy cream or cream cheese
- 4 cups fresh spinach (loosely packed)
- 1/2 teaspoon salt
- 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
- 1 teaspoon Italian seasoning
- 1/4 teaspoon red pepper flakes (optional)
For Garnishing
- 1/4 cup grated Parmesan or Pecorino Romano cheese
- Fresh basil for garnish (optional)
Protein Options
- Grilled chicken, shrimp, or Italian sausage
Alternative Greens
- Kale or arugula
How to Make One Pot Creamy Spinach Tomato Tortellini
Step 1: Sauté Vegetables
Start by heating the olive oil in a large pot over medium heat. Add the diced onion and minced garlic. Sauté until they become translucent and fragrant.
Step 2: Add Tomatoes
Pour in the crushed or diced tomatoes along with their juices. Stir well to combine, then let it simmer for about 5 minutes.
Step 3: Incorporate Cream
Next, add the heavy cream (or cream cheese) to the pot. Mix thoroughly until fully blended into the sauce.
Step 4: Add Tortellini
Stir in the fresh tortellini. Ensure they are well coated with the sauce. Cover and cook for about 5-7 minutes until tender.
Step 5: Add Spinach
Once the tortellini is cooked through, fold in the fresh spinach. Season with salt, black pepper, Italian seasoning, and red pepper flakes if desired.
Step 6: Serve
Once everything is combined and heated through, remove from heat. Top with grated Parmesan cheese and garnish with fresh basil before serving. Enjoy your One Pot Creamy Spinach Tomato Tortellini!

Common Mistakes to Avoid
Cooking can be tricky, especially when trying a new recipe like One Pot Creamy Spinach Tomato Tortellini. Here are some common mistakes to steer clear of.
- Skipping the seasoning: Failing to season your dish properly can lead to bland flavors. Always taste and adjust salt and pepper as needed.
- Overcooking the tortellini: Overcooked tortellini can become mushy. Follow package instructions and cook until al dente for the best texture.
- Using low-quality tomatoes: The quality of your tomatoes greatly affects the sauce’s flavor. Opt for high-quality crushed or diced tomatoes for a richer taste.
- Neglecting fresh ingredients: Fresh spinach adds brightness and nutrition. If you use wilted or old greens, the dish won’t taste as good.
- Ignoring customization options: Not personalizing your dish can limit its appeal. Feel free to add protein like chicken or shrimp, or swap greens for kale!
- Rushing the cooking process: Taking your time allows flavors to meld beautifully. Be patient during cooking for a more delicious outcome.

Storage & Reheating Instructions
Refrigerator Storage
- Store in an airtight container for up to 3 days.
- Allow the dish to cool before sealing to prevent moisture buildup.
Freezing One Pot Creamy Spinach Tomato Tortellini
- Freeze in a freezer-safe container for up to 2 months.
- Portion out servings for easier reheating later.
Reheating One Pot Creamy Spinach Tomato Tortellini
- Oven: Preheat to 350°F (175°C). Cover with foil and heat for about 20 minutes until warmed through.
- Microwave: Place in a microwave-safe bowl, cover, and heat in short intervals, stirring often until hot.
- Stovetop: Heat in a pan over medium heat, adding a splash of cream or broth if it appears dry.
Frequently Asked Questions
Here are some frequently asked questions about making One Pot Creamy Spinach Tomato Tortellini.
Can I use frozen tortellini instead of fresh?
Yes, you can use frozen tortellini! Just add a few extra minutes to the cooking time.
What can I substitute for heavy cream?
You can use cream cheese or half-and-half as lighter alternatives.
How do I customize my One Pot Creamy Spinach Tomato Tortellini?
Feel free to add proteins like grilled chicken, shrimp, or Italian sausage. You can also swap spinach with other greens like kale or arugula.
Is this recipe gluten-free?
To make it gluten-free, use gluten-free tortellini and ensure all other ingredients are certified gluten-free.
